Sleep plays a critical role in the body's natural healing process, allowing for proper muscle relaxation and tissue regeneration. In the context of TMJ disorders, poor sleep can exacerbate symptoms and hinder recovery, while consistently restorative sleep can reduce pain and support the body's innate healing mechanisms. Thus, obtaining sufficient and restful sleep is crucial for individuals with TMJ disorders, as it directly contributes to their ability to manage symptoms and improve overall quality of life.
Numerous factors can disrupt sleep quality, including stress, lifestyle habits, and, in some cases, worsening TMJ symptoms. For instance, individuals with TMJ pain often find it challenging to find a comfortable sleeping position, which can lead to restless nights, increased muscle tension, and elevated stress levels. This vicious cycle further compounds TMJ symptoms and creates an ongoing struggle for those affected.
